Don't just throw cash at universities

Posted in Op eds

Henry in The Australian, Wed 4 Jan 2012:

"The report of the Higher Education Base Funding Review has important things to say: things every university student now basking at the beach should know. And it contains many sensible recommendations. But it concentrates too heavily on increasing funding rather than on incentives for resources to be used efficiently. As a result, its approach cannot durably resolve our universities' problems. "
